Kazuo Nii

Kazuo Nii is a notable Japanese video game composer best known for his work in the late 1980s and early 1990s. He made significant contributions to the soundtracks of several video games, most prominently "Super V.G" (1990), a shooting game for the Super Famicom. Nii's compositions are recognized for their catchy melodies and innovative use of the hardware's sound capabilities, helping to define the audio landscape of the era. His work, characterized by a blend of electronic and orchestral elements, has garnered appreciation from both players and industry professionals. Though not as widely recognized as some contemporaries, Nii's contributions to video game music continue to influence aspiring composers in the field.
